Cathedral faced Harrison in a battle between two of the state's top teams on Saturday. The Fighting Irish fell just short of the Raiders by a score of 5-4. The Fighting Irish were not able to repeat the success they had when they faced the Raiders earlier this season, when they won 8-3.

Cathedral got a good showing from Ethan Dorsey, who pitched four innings while giving up just one earned run off three hits. Dorsey has been consistent: he hasn't given up more than two walks any time he's pitched this season.
At the plate, Cameron Koers made the most of his time at bat despite the final result and went 2-for-3 with two RBI. Another player making a difference was Michael Gallagher, who got on base in three of his four plate appearances with one run.
Cathedral's loss ended a six-game streak of wins at home and dropped them to 17-9. As for Harrison, their record now sits at 17-7.
Cathedral has already played their next contest, a 10-0 victory against Purdue Polytechnic on the 28th. As for Harrison, they also didn't take long to hit the field again: they've already played their next match, an 8-4 win against Westfield on the 27th.
